2004 Lada Niva vs. 1998 Volkswagen Caravelle

To start off, 2004 Lada Niva is newer by 6 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1998 Volkswagen Caravelle.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1998 Volkswagen Caravelle would be higher. At 2,461 cc (5 cylinders), 1998 Volkswagen Caravelle is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1998 Volkswagen Caravelle (108 HP @ 4500 RPM) has 29 more horse power than 2004 Lada Niva. (79 HP @ 5400 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1998 Volkswagen Caravelle should accelerate faster than 2004 Lada Niva.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1998 Volkswagen Caravelle weights approximately 430 kg more than 2004 Lada Niva.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Let's talk about torque, 1998 Volkswagen Caravelle (190 Nm @ 2200 RPM) has 57 more torque (in Nm) than 2004 Lada Niva. (133 Nm @ 3200 RPM). This means 1998 Volkswagen Caravelle will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2004 Lada Niva.

Compare all specifications:

2004 Lada Niva 1998 Volkswagen Caravelle
Make Lada Volkswagen
Model Niva Caravelle
Year Released 2004 1998
Engine Size 1690 cc 2461 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 5 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 79 HP 108 HP
Engine RPM 5400 RPM 4500 RPM
Torque 133 Nm 190 Nm
Torque RPM 3200 RPM 2200 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Vehicle Weight 1210 kg 1640 kg
